Chancery: Inquisitions Ad Quod Damnum, Henry III to Richard III
Chancery: Inquisitions Ad Quod Damnum, Henry III to Richard III. Inquisitions taken as a result of applications to the Crown for licences to alienate land, notably to religious houses, or for grants of other privileges such as the right to ...
